If the light fixture above the table may be moved aside (referee), the minimum height of the fixture should be no lower than 40 inches [1.016 m] above the bed of the table. If the light fixture above the table is non-movable, the fixture should be no lower than 65 inches [1.65 m] above the bed of the table.Click to see full answer. Consequently, how do you hang lights on a pool table?Your pool table’s light fixture shouldn’t hang so low that you could hit it with your cue stick or a jump-shot ball. On the flip side, if it hangs too high, its bulbs shine in your eyes, distracting your shots. The ideal height is about 30 to 36 inches from the table bed to the bottom of the light’s shade or shades.Beside above, what kind of lightbulb do I need for a pool table light? Most pool table lights have traditionally used incandescent bulbs for 3 or 4-lamp bars (which you see more in homes)… and also lamp shades. The rectangular fixtures (which you see more in pool rooms or clubs) use long fluorescent bulbs. Simply so, how long should a pool table light be? For 7- to 8-foot tables, hang a series of lights that equal 52 inches long combined. Nine-foot tables typically require a light that consists of one to four shades, totaling 62 inches long.
